Top Adventure Road Trips in Thailand
Chiang Mai to Pai: The Mountain Adventure
One of Thailand’s most famous road trips, this route includes 762 curves of pure excitement! You will journey through lush valleys, waterfalls, and hot springs. Do not miss the Pai Canyon, Mo Paeng Waterfall, and the peaceful Pai Bamboo Bridge.
Bangkok to Kanchanaburi: The Historic Escape
Just a few hours from Bangkok, this drive leads to Erawan National Park, Sai Yok Waterfalls, and the legendary Bridge over the River Kwai. Ideal for a weekend getaway filled with adventure and history.
Phuket to Krabi: The Coastal Dream
This southern road trip is a tropical delight. Stop at Phang Nga Bay for kayaking through sea caves, then continue to Ao Nang and Railay Beach for rock climbing and island hopping.
Chiang Rai to Nan: The Hidden Northern Gem
This lesser-known route passes through scenic mountain roads, remote temples, and quiet villages. It is perfect for travelers seeking solitude and stunning landscapes.

Hidden Gems Along Thailand’s Offbeat Trails
- Mae Kampong Village (Chiang Mai): A serene eco-village with traditional wooden homes.
- Sangkhlaburi (Kanchanaburi): Known for its wooden Mon Bridge and tranquil lake views.
- Phu Chi Fa (Chiang Rai): Watch a magical sunrise above a sea of clouds.
- Sam Roi Yot National Park (Prachuap Khiri Khan): Thailand’s first coastal park, filled with caves and wetlands.

Are Thailand’s roads safe for road trips?
Yes, most major routes are well-maintained and signposted. Always carry an international driving permit and drive cautiously.
When is the best time for adventure travel in Thailand?
The cool season (November to February) is ideal, with comfortable temperatures and clear skies.
